Overseasidol.com —The legal drama Hold A Court Now has officially premiered on March 25, 2026, on CCTV-1, with simultaneous streaming on platforms such as iQIYI and Tencent Video.
The series has quickly gained attention for its realistic portrayal of family court cases.
The production is backed by major institutions including China Media Group and the film center of the Supreme People’s Court of China.
Directed by Xie Dongshen and written by Zhang Qimin, the drama is also supervised by renowned producer Guan Hu.
Starring Gong Jun and Ren Min in leading roles, the series features a strong supporting cast including Huang Lu and Gao Xin, among others.
The story follows young judge Shen Xiezhi as he collaborates with lawyer Qin Rui and fellow legal professionals to handle complex family-related disputes.
These include parent-child conflicts, marital issues, and inheritance disagreements, all of which reflect everyday challenges faced by ordinary people.
Through its episodic cases, the drama emphasizes the balance between strict legal principles and human compassion.
Hold A Court Now highlights how legal professionals strive to uphold justice while also considering the emotional and social dimensions of each case.
